Kingsport, TN – Injury Crash at Fort Henry Dr & Hillandale Dr

February 11, 2025
Spread the love

Kingsport, TN (February 11, 2025) – An accident with injuries has been reported at the intersection of Fort Henry Dr and Hillandale Dr in Kingsport. The incident, which occurred earlier today, has the potential to create significant traffic congestion in the area.

Emergency responders from Kingsport Fire and Rescue were quick to the scene, providing care to the injured victims. The extent of the injuries has not been disclosed, but authorities confirmed that medics treated multiple individuals at the site.

The collision led to partial lane closures, causing delays for motorists traveling through the area. Drivers are urged to consider alternative routes to avoid the congested intersection. The specific details regarding the vehicles involved in the crash have not been released at this time. Law enforcement officials are actively investigating the cause of the accident. Further updates will be provided as more information becomes available.

Car Accidents in Tennessee

Car accidents in Tennessee are a frequent occurrence, especially at busy intersections like Fort Henry Dr and Hillandale Dr in Kingsport. According to the Tennessee Department of Safety & Homeland Security, thousands of crashes occur each year, leading to a variety of injuries and significant property damage. Intersections are particularly prone to accidents due to the convergence of multiple traffic flows and the potential for driver error, such as failing to yield or running red lights.

In Kingsport, the intersection of Fort Henry Dr and Hillandale Dr is known for its heavy traffic, particularly during peak commuting hours. Accidents at such intersections can cause extensive traffic delays, as seen in today’s incident. Motorists are encouraged to remain vigilant, obey traffic signals, and reduce speed when approaching busy cross streets to minimize the risk of collisions.

Following an accident, it is crucial for those involved to seek medical attention immediately, even if injuries seem minor at first. Some injuries may not present symptoms right away but can become serious over time. Additionally, documenting the scene, exchanging information with other parties, and contacting law enforcement are essential steps in the aftermath of a crash.
